Asian Games Day 4: Shooters win 7 medals, India ranked 7th in medals tally- HIGHLIGHTS
Swimming-Summary of the Morning Session
Nina Venkatesh finished 4th with 1:03.89 in heat 2 (14th overall) of the Women's 100m butterfly and not qualify for Final
Maana Patel finished 5th with 1:03.55 in heat 3 (13th overall) of Women's 100m backstroke and not qualify for Final
Tanish George finished 7th with 1:52.39 in heat 4 (19th overall) of the Men's 200m freestyle and not qualify for Final
Lineysha finished 6th with 1:15.60 in heat 1 (18th overall) of Women's 100m breaststroke and not qualify for Final
Srihari Natraj finished 4th with National Record 1:49.05 in heat 3 (10th overall) of Men's 200m freestyle and not qualify for Final.
Squash-Indian Women's team won 3-0 over Nepal
Indian women's squash team defeated Nepal 3-0
Anahat Singh (3-0) vs Krishna Thapa
Joshna Chinappa (3-0) vs Bipana Bhlon
Dipika Pallikal (3-0) vs Swasthani Shrestha.
Taekwondo-Both Indian Players lost out in Round of 16
Shivansh Tyagi win RD32 against Cambodia's VA Mithona by 2-0 but Lost RD16 against Korea's Park Woohyeok by 0-2 in Men's 80 KG.
Margarette Maria Regi lost RD16 to Chinese Taipei's Jui En Chang by 0-2 in Women's 67 KG.
Bridge-Round-1 Results-Men's team Won and Women's team Lost
Men's team won against Philippines(18.04-1.96)
Women's Team Lost against Thailand (7.84-12.16)
Shooting-Gold for Women's 25m Pistol Team Women
25m Women's Pistol team of Manu Bhaker, Esha Singh, Rhythm Sangwan Take Gold with the score of 1759.
All three Indian Player In top 8 but Manu Bhaker on top with 590 and Esha Singh with 586 reached Individual final.
Shooting -Silver Medal for 50m Rifle 3 Positions Women team
50m Rifle 3 Positions Women team of Sift Kaur Samra, Ashi Chouksey and Manini Kaushik win Silver with score 1764.
Sift Kaur Samra at 2nd Rank with New National record score 594 and Ashi Chouksey at 6th rank with 590 also qualify for Individual Final.
Fencing-Men's Foil Team Lost To Singapore in Round of 16
Men's Foil team of Arjun, Dev, Akash Kumar, Bibish Kathiresan lost 30-45 to Singapore in the Round of 16 Clash.
